Why Mindful Movement Matters

Mindful movement emphasizes awareness of body mechanics, breathing, and alignment during exercise. This approach not only reduces the risk of injury but also enhances the effectiveness of workouts, particularly for those focusing on joint health and flexibility. Here's why it matters:

  • Reduced Impact: Gentle movements put less stress on the joints, making them ideal for individuals with arthritis or joint pain.

  • Improved Flexibility: Mindful stretching can increase range of motion and alleviate stiffness in the joints.

  • Enhanced Body Awareness: Paying attention to movement patterns helps correct imbalances and promotes better posture.

  • Stress Relief: Mindful exercise can lower stress levels and contribute to overall mental well-being.

Gentle Exercises for Joint Health and Flexibility

  1. Yoga: Yoga combines gentle stretches with controlled breathing, making it ideal for improving flexibility and joint mobility. Poses like Cat-Cow, Child's Pose, and Downward-Facing Dog can be particularly beneficial.

  2. Tai Chi: This ancient Chinese practice focuses on slow, flowing movements that improve balance, flexibility, and joint stability. Tai Chi is gentle on the joints and suitable for all fitness levels.

  3. Pilates: Pilates strengthens the core muscles while improving flexibility and joint mobility. Exercises like the Hundred, Roll-Ups, and Leg Circles target multiple muscle groups and promote overall body awareness.

  4. Swimming: Water-based exercises are low-impact and excellent for joint health. Swimming or water aerobics can increase flexibility and strengthen muscles without stressing the joints.

  5. Walking: Walking is a simple yet effective way to promote joint health. Aim for a brisk, mindful walk to improve circulation, lubricate the joints, and maintain overall mobility.

Tips for Practicing Mindful Movement

  • Focus on Breath: Coordinate your movements with your breath to stay present and reduce tension.

  • Start Slow: Gradually increase the intensity and duration of exercises to avoid overexertion.

  • Listen to Your Body: Honor your body's limitations and modify exercises as needed to prevent discomfort or pain.

  • Stay Consistent: Regular practice is key to reaping the benefits of mindful movement. Aim for at least 20-30 minutes of gentle exercise most days of the week.
